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
97379 27816 3412354
26471456 18
26471456 18
38614104 6981989 82 31122358 74262
All about undefined
Interested in learning more?
26471456 18
38614104 6981989 82 31122358 74262
See more
8530251028 377976579
986917862 169 786
See more
9872889 5958852
75815467871 4530 5600 089466437
See more